oweals/gnunet.git
11 years agoremoving debugging breaks
Matthias Wachs [Mon, 8 Jul 2013 07:16:23 +0000 (07:16 +0000)]
removing debugging breaks

11 years ago-doxygen fixes
Christian Grothoff [Sun, 7 Jul 2013 14:35:51 +0000 (14:35 +0000)]
-doxygen fixes

11 years agoAdding a helper file for bluetooth plugin : gnunet-helper-transport-bluetooth.c
Claudiu Olteanu [Sun, 7 Jul 2013 13:43:59 +0000 (13:43 +0000)]
Adding a helper file for bluetooth plugin : gnunet-helper-transport-bluetooth.c

11 years agotest case for single mesh handle
Florian Dold [Sun, 7 Jul 2013 00:20:58 +0000 (00:20 +0000)]
test case for single mesh handle

11 years ago-update ignores
Christian Grothoff [Fri, 5 Jul 2013 18:26:01 +0000 (18:26 +0000)]
-update ignores

11 years agomore doxygen documentation
Matthias Wachs [Fri, 5 Jul 2013 14:01:56 +0000 (14:01 +0000)]
more doxygen documentation

11 years agodoxygen documentation
Matthias Wachs [Fri, 5 Jul 2013 14:00:50 +0000 (14:00 +0000)]
doxygen documentation

11 years agodoxygen fix
Matthias Wachs [Fri, 5 Jul 2013 14:00:11 +0000 (14:00 +0000)]
doxygen fix

11 years agoimproved value updating for unkown values
Matthias Wachs [Fri, 5 Jul 2013 13:38:43 +0000 (13:38 +0000)]
improved value updating for unkown values

11 years agoimproved network switching for ats
Matthias Wachs [Fri, 5 Jul 2013 12:52:36 +0000 (12:52 +0000)]
improved network switching for ats

11 years agodocumentation + remove unused code
Matthias Wachs [Fri, 5 Jul 2013 12:17:07 +0000 (12:17 +0000)]
documentation + remove unused code

11 years agodocumentation for new solver api in header
Matthias Wachs [Fri, 5 Jul 2013 12:12:28 +0000 (12:12 +0000)]
documentation for new solver api in header

11 years agoupdating now works with bulk lock
Matthias Wachs [Fri, 5 Jul 2013 11:00:57 +0000 (11:00 +0000)]
updating now works with bulk lock

11 years agoremoving debugging break
Matthias Wachs [Fri, 5 Jul 2013 11:00:39 +0000 (11:00 +0000)]
removing debugging break

11 years agoupdating tests to match api
Matthias Wachs [Fri, 5 Jul 2013 09:56:33 +0000 (09:56 +0000)]
updating tests to match api

11 years agosplit up update function and using normalized values
Matthias Wachs [Fri, 5 Jul 2013 09:55:42 +0000 (09:55 +0000)]
split up update function and using normalized values

11 years agomajor change to solver api: split _update function since it combined 3 different...
Matthias Wachs [Thu, 4 Jul 2013 15:27:59 +0000 (15:27 +0000)]
major change to solver api: split _update function since it combined 3 different functionalities
proportional almost done, mlp to do

11 years agomultiple fixes:
Matthias Wachs [Thu, 4 Jul 2013 12:31:42 +0000 (12:31 +0000)]
multiple fixes:
- read cfg option to dump problem and solution
- do not resolve if no requests or addresses
- fixed address deletion
- implemented function to update single value
- fixed preference changes
- preference changes now use normalized values

11 years agocorrect order of address deletion:
Matthias Wachs [Thu, 4 Jul 2013 12:29:29 +0000 (12:29 +0000)]
correct order of address deletion:
remove, notify, free

11 years agoname now reflects function
Matthias Wachs [Thu, 4 Jul 2013 12:29:01 +0000 (12:29 +0000)]
name now reflects function

11 years agonew function to update a value in the matrix
Matthias Wachs [Thu, 4 Jul 2013 07:58:20 +0000 (07:58 +0000)]
new function to update a value in the matrix

11 years ago- ignores
Bart Polot [Wed, 3 Jul 2013 17:05:58 +0000 (17:05 +0000)]
- ignores

11 years ago- prepare for relaible mesh
Bart Polot [Wed, 3 Jul 2013 17:04:57 +0000 (17:04 +0000)]
- prepare for relaible mesh

11 years ago- update messages used by mesh
Bart Polot [Wed, 3 Jul 2013 17:04:35 +0000 (17:04 +0000)]
- update messages used by mesh

11 years agoremoving breaks and output
Matthias Wachs [Wed, 3 Jul 2013 15:20:12 +0000 (15:20 +0000)]
removing breaks and output

11 years agoproportional solver uses normalized properties
Matthias Wachs [Wed, 3 Jul 2013 15:09:47 +0000 (15:09 +0000)]
proportional solver uses normalized properties

11 years agono valgrind
Matthias Wachs [Wed, 3 Jul 2013 13:40:54 +0000 (13:40 +0000)]
no valgrind

11 years agochanging solver api: remove address hashmap from functions and pass instead with...
Matthias Wachs [Wed, 3 Jul 2013 13:40:31 +0000 (13:40 +0000)]
changing solver api: remove address hashmap from functions and pass instead with init

11 years agofunction to get normalized properties in solver
Matthias Wachs [Wed, 3 Jul 2013 11:55:28 +0000 (11:55 +0000)]
function to get normalized properties in solver

11 years agoremove unused fields
Matthias Wachs [Wed, 3 Jul 2013 11:55:03 +0000 (11:55 +0000)]
remove unused fields

11 years agofixing log level
Matthias Wachs [Wed, 3 Jul 2013 06:42:32 +0000 (06:42 +0000)]
fixing log level

11 years ago- add drop option for future testcases
Bart Polot [Tue, 2 Jul 2013 19:38:13 +0000 (19:38 +0000)]
- add drop option for future testcases

11 years agofinished buld support
Matthias Wachs [Tue, 2 Jul 2013 15:08:37 +0000 (15:08 +0000)]
finished buld support

11 years agoadded support for bulk operations
Matthias Wachs [Tue, 2 Jul 2013 14:54:42 +0000 (14:54 +0000)]
added support for bulk operations

11 years ago-removing dead options
Christian Grothoff [Tue, 2 Jul 2013 14:39:23 +0000 (14:39 +0000)]
-removing dead options

11 years ago-removing useless code
Christian Grothoff [Tue, 2 Jul 2013 14:39:09 +0000 (14:39 +0000)]
-removing useless code

11 years ago-implementing regex test
Christian Grothoff [Tue, 2 Jul 2013 14:38:54 +0000 (14:38 +0000)]
-implementing regex test

11 years agoadding functions for bulkmode
Matthias Wachs [Tue, 2 Jul 2013 13:30:52 +0000 (13:30 +0000)]
adding functions for bulkmode

11 years agoadding bluetooth network type
Matthias Wachs [Tue, 2 Jul 2013 11:52:21 +0000 (11:52 +0000)]
adding bluetooth network type

11 years agofix network type for external hostnames in http_server
Matthias Wachs [Tue, 2 Jul 2013 11:46:25 +0000 (11:46 +0000)]
fix network type for external hostnames in http_server

11 years agofix: do not assert if plugin sends you invalid network type
Matthias Wachs [Tue, 2 Jul 2013 11:44:27 +0000 (11:44 +0000)]
fix: do not assert if plugin sends you invalid network type

11 years agofixed: invalid network scope for external hostname
Matthias Wachs [Tue, 2 Jul 2013 11:39:22 +0000 (11:39 +0000)]
fixed: invalid network scope for external hostname

11 years agofix:
Matthias Wachs [Tue, 2 Jul 2013 11:19:13 +0000 (11:19 +0000)]
fix:
- empty string if no url given
- print port as short

11 years agofix failing tests: returned wrong address size
Matthias Wachs [Tue, 2 Jul 2013 07:54:03 +0000 (07:54 +0000)]
fix failing tests: returned wrong address size

11 years agofix: memory leak
Matthias Wachs [Tue, 2 Jul 2013 07:40:46 +0000 (07:40 +0000)]
fix: memory leak

11 years agofix: memory leak
Matthias Wachs [Tue, 2 Jul 2013 07:39:00 +0000 (07:39 +0000)]
fix: memory leak

11 years agofixing stack corruption due to buffer overflow
Matthias Wachs [Tue, 2 Jul 2013 07:32:54 +0000 (07:32 +0000)]
fixing stack corruption due to buffer overflow

11 years ago- no longer used
Bart Polot [Mon, 1 Jul 2013 18:11:53 +0000 (18:11 +0000)]
- no longer used

11 years ago- doxygen
Bart Polot [Mon, 1 Jul 2013 18:11:39 +0000 (18:11 +0000)]
- doxygen

11 years ago- remove dead code
Bart Polot [Mon, 1 Jul 2013 18:11:19 +0000 (18:11 +0000)]
- remove dead code

11 years ago- note to self: when debugging, use correct executable
Bart Polot [Mon, 1 Jul 2013 18:09:05 +0000 (18:09 +0000)]
- note to self: when debugging, use correct executable

11 years ago-fix key name
Christian Grothoff [Mon, 1 Jul 2013 14:06:01 +0000 (14:06 +0000)]
-fix key name

11 years ago-fix build issue, function was renamed
Christian Grothoff [Mon, 1 Jul 2013 14:00:50 +0000 (14:00 +0000)]
-fix build issue, function was renamed

11 years ago-use valid ECC keys for testing
Christian Grothoff [Mon, 1 Jul 2013 13:58:42 +0000 (13:58 +0000)]
-use valid ECC keys for testing

11 years ago-fix build issue, function was renamed
Christian Grothoff [Mon, 1 Jul 2013 13:47:29 +0000 (13:47 +0000)]
-fix build issue, function was renamed

11 years agofixing size check in get_session
Matthias Wachs [Mon, 1 Jul 2013 13:15:44 +0000 (13:15 +0000)]
fixing size check in get_session

11 years agofixing size check in address to string
Matthias Wachs [Mon, 1 Jul 2013 13:09:33 +0000 (13:09 +0000)]
fixing size check in address to string

11 years ago- freebsd doesn't have log2
Bart Polot [Mon, 1 Jul 2013 13:05:38 +0000 (13:05 +0000)]
- freebsd doesn't have log2

11 years agofixing extradist in makefile
Matthias Wachs [Mon, 1 Jul 2013 09:52:41 +0000 (09:52 +0000)]
fixing extradist in makefile

11 years agofix address printing
Matthias Wachs [Mon, 1 Jul 2013 08:12:25 +0000 (08:12 +0000)]
fix address printing

11 years agodoxygen fixes
Matthias Wachs [Mon, 1 Jul 2013 08:10:23 +0000 (08:10 +0000)]
doxygen fixes

11 years agodoxygen fixes
Matthias Wachs [Mon, 1 Jul 2013 08:09:49 +0000 (08:09 +0000)]
doxygen fixes

11 years ago-updating PO files and man page
Christian Grothoff [Sun, 30 Jun 2013 19:53:37 +0000 (19:53 +0000)]
-updating PO files and man page

11 years ago-adding ECC-based keys
Christian Grothoff [Sun, 30 Jun 2013 19:53:01 +0000 (19:53 +0000)]
-adding ECC-based keys

11 years ago-remove old files
Christian Grothoff [Sun, 30 Jun 2013 19:51:33 +0000 (19:51 +0000)]
-remove old files

11 years ago-fixing some namestore tests
Christian Grothoff [Sun, 30 Jun 2013 19:50:45 +0000 (19:50 +0000)]
-fixing some namestore tests

11 years ago-fixing some namestore tests
Christian Grothoff [Sun, 30 Jun 2013 19:46:53 +0000 (19:46 +0000)]
-fixing some namestore tests

11 years ago-fixing some namestore tests
Christian Grothoff [Sun, 30 Jun 2013 19:40:14 +0000 (19:40 +0000)]
-fixing some namestore tests

11 years ago-towards implementing improved namestore API
Christian Grothoff [Sun, 30 Jun 2013 19:21:05 +0000 (19:21 +0000)]
-towards implementing improved namestore API

11 years ago-fix compiler warning, removing unnecessary attribute
Christian Grothoff [Sun, 30 Jun 2013 19:14:53 +0000 (19:14 +0000)]
-fix compiler warning, removing unnecessary attribute

11 years ago- fix braindead win32 build process
Bart Polot [Fri, 28 Jun 2013 17:32:43 +0000 (17:32 +0000)]
- fix braindead win32 build process

11 years ago-fix comment
Christian Grothoff [Fri, 28 Jun 2013 15:26:31 +0000 (15:26 +0000)]
-fix comment

11 years agofixes in tests: scheduling, removing connect request:
Matthias Wachs [Fri, 28 Jun 2013 15:22:34 +0000 (15:22 +0000)]
fixes in tests: scheduling, removing connect request:

11 years agoReplace mesh with new version
Bart Polot [Fri, 28 Jun 2013 14:34:55 +0000 (14:34 +0000)]
Replace mesh with new version

11 years agoupdating template with address options
Matthias Wachs [Fri, 28 Jun 2013 14:16:32 +0000 (14:16 +0000)]
updating template with address options

11 years agoadded option field for WLAN addresses
Matthias Wachs [Fri, 28 Jun 2013 14:02:06 +0000 (14:02 +0000)]
added option field for WLAN addresses

11 years ago-clarifying tutorial
Christian Grothoff [Fri, 28 Jun 2013 14:01:43 +0000 (14:01 +0000)]
-clarifying tutorial

11 years agofixing memory leak: unused hashmap
Matthias Wachs [Fri, 28 Jun 2013 14:01:40 +0000 (14:01 +0000)]
fixing memory leak: unused hashmap
fixing segfault by adding NULL check

11 years ago- fix path refresh
Bart Polot [Fri, 28 Jun 2013 12:37:32 +0000 (12:37 +0000)]
- fix path refresh

11 years ago- force timeout during tests
Bart Polot [Fri, 28 Jun 2013 12:36:01 +0000 (12:36 +0000)]
- force timeout during tests

11 years agooptions support for unix
Matthias Wachs [Fri, 28 Jun 2013 12:32:52 +0000 (12:32 +0000)]
options support for unix

11 years ago- fix nobuffer behavior
Bart Polot [Fri, 28 Jun 2013 11:49:16 +0000 (11:49 +0000)]
- fix nobuffer behavior

11 years agoadded: port can be automatically included in external hostname
Matthias Wachs [Fri, 28 Jun 2013 08:26:53 +0000 (08:26 +0000)]
added: port can be automatically included in external hostname
required for testing when ports are modified automatically

11 years agonew cfg option to include port in external hostname
Matthias Wachs [Fri, 28 Jun 2013 08:24:35 +0000 (08:24 +0000)]
new cfg option to include port in external hostname

11 years ago- update ignores
Bart Polot [Thu, 27 Jun 2013 18:04:49 +0000 (18:04 +0000)]
- update ignores

11 years ago- add equivalent of old tests to mesh2
Bart Polot [Thu, 27 Jun 2013 18:03:54 +0000 (18:03 +0000)]
- add equivalent of old tests to mesh2

11 years ago- use more universal names for test discrimination
Bart Polot [Thu, 27 Jun 2013 18:03:29 +0000 (18:03 +0000)]
- use more universal names for test discrimination

11 years ago- fix success condition
Bart Polot [Thu, 27 Jun 2013 18:02:56 +0000 (18:02 +0000)]
- fix success condition

11 years agoprinting fix
Matthias Wachs [Thu, 27 Jun 2013 15:29:10 +0000 (15:29 +0000)]
printing fix

11 years agofix printing
Matthias Wachs [Thu, 27 Jun 2013 15:16:32 +0000 (15:16 +0000)]
fix printing

11 years ago(CURLOPT_SSL_VERIFYHOST, 1L) is not suported anymore, have to use 2L
Matthias Wachs [Thu, 27 Jun 2013 15:16:18 +0000 (15:16 +0000)]
(CURLOPT_SSL_VERIFYHOST, 1L)  is not suported anymore, have to use 2L

11 years agoImplementing bug 0002910
Matthias Wachs [Thu, 27 Jun 2013 15:02:11 +0000 (15:02 +0000)]
Implementing bug 0002910
- extended plugin to contain option field in addresses
Implementing bug 0002677
- adding ssl verification for external hostname having
  - the server send the HTTP_OPTIONS_VERIFY_CERTIFICATE option
  - client use this option to enable ssl verification

11 years agoremove log message
Matthias Wachs [Thu, 27 Jun 2013 14:57:58 +0000 (14:57 +0000)]
remove log message

11 years agoenabling certification verification in test
Matthias Wachs [Thu, 27 Jun 2013 14:57:26 +0000 (14:57 +0000)]
enabling certification verification in test
adding cfg options for certificate verification

11 years ago-fix
Christian Grothoff [Thu, 27 Jun 2013 14:51:43 +0000 (14:51 +0000)]
-fix

11 years agofix crash
Matthias Wachs [Thu, 27 Jun 2013 13:37:50 +0000 (13:37 +0000)]
fix crash

11 years ago-fixing #2585: optimized layout for regex blocks
Christian Grothoff [Thu, 27 Jun 2013 13:37:33 +0000 (13:37 +0000)]
-fixing #2585: optimized layout for regex blocks

11 years ago-move struct RegexBlock into regex_block_lib
Christian Grothoff [Thu, 27 Jun 2013 11:31:48 +0000 (11:31 +0000)]
-move struct RegexBlock into regex_block_lib

11 years agomulticast: ping/pong docs
Gabor X Toth [Thu, 27 Jun 2013 10:37:55 +0000 (10:37 +0000)]
multicast: ping/pong docs

11 years agomulticast: messages types; function & callback for ping/pong messages; separate join...
Gabor X Toth [Thu, 27 Jun 2013 10:05:03 +0000 (10:05 +0000)]
multicast: messages types; function & callback for ping/pong messages; separate join/leave callbacks